Joachim Michael is a professor at the Faculty of Linguistics and Literary Studies at the University of Bielefeld, Germany. He holds a doctorate at the Institute of Romance Studies at the University of Freiburg with the thesis “Television and cultural rupture: telenovelas in Latin America“ (“Die Zäsur der Television: Telenovelas in Lateinamerika”), awarded by the Hans- and Susanne-Schneider foundation in 2008 In recent years, he has also served as a visiting professor at the University of Guadalajara, Mexico, and as an assistant professor at the Institute of Romance Studies at the University of Hamburg, Germany.
